NFL Compensation Committee Advised Against Talks With Jones

Members of the NFL Compensation Committee have been advised by league counsel not to communicate with Cowboys Owner Jerry Jones, who has threatened litigation over a possible extension of Commissioner Roger Goodell’s contract. A letter from outside counsel Brad Karp dated Nov. 4 read, “We advise you not to communicate with Mr. Jones regarding the negotiations of commissioner Goodell’s employment contract or any other subject addressed by the resolution. Any such communication, even if well intended, could be used by Mr. Jones’ attorneys against the league or against you individually and may compromise our defense against any such litigation.”

The resolution referred to by Karp appears to be one from May, in which by a 32-0 vote, NFL owners delegated the authority to extend Goodell to the compensation committee. The committee is comprised of the Falcons’ Arthur Blank, Texans’ Bob McNair, Giants’ John Mara, Chiefs’ Clark Hunt, Steelers’ Art Rooney II and Patriots’ Bob Kraft. The committee was ready to extend Goodell in late August until Hurricane Harvey hit Houston and the league wanted to wait.
